What Magiclight AI actually does

Magiclight AI turns ideas, scripts, text prompts, images, and other inputs into animated or AI-generated videos. Its strongest public positioning is long-form story video, with a workflow that can handle script generation, character setup, visual scenes, captions, voiceover, music, and export.

This matters because many AI video tools are strongest at short clips. Magiclight is trying to solve a different buyer problem: how to produce a complete story or channel-ready video without jumping between a scriptwriter, image generator, video model, voice tool, caption tool, and editor.

  • Turn ideas, scripts, and prompts into AI story videos.
  • Use long-form video workflows for fuller narratives instead of isolated clips.
  • Add voice, captions, music, and export steps inside the broader creation flow.

Pricing and plan fit

Magiclight has a free plan and several paid tiers. During this store update, Standard appeared at $6 per month billed annually with 7,000 credits, Pro at $17.50 per month billed annually with 45,000 credits, Ultra at $45 per month billed annually with 150,000 credits, and Ultimate at $75 per month billed annually with 280,000 credits.

The right plan depends on how often you generate, how many revisions you expect, whether you need watermark-free 1080p exports, and whether the included commercial license matters for your publishing plan. A creator testing one YouTube format should start low. A high-volume channel or agency-style workflow should compare the higher tiers by credit cost, not by the plan names.

  • Free is best for proving the workflow.
  • Standard fits light testing and early creator use.
  • Pro and above make more sense when generation volume becomes predictable.
  • Ultra and Ultimate should be judged by credit economics and publishing volume.

Long-form video strengths and limits

Magiclight's long-video page says the product supports videos from 10 to 50 minutes, character consistency, stable backgrounds, custom duration, custom storyboarding, captions, voiceover, and music. This is the main reason the tool stands out from simpler text-to-video apps.

The limit is that long-form AI video is harder to quality-control. Small problems with character faces, pacing, scene logic, voice timing, captions, or repeated visuals can become more obvious over a 10 or 30 minute output. Buyers should plan for review time, not assume the first render is publish-ready.

  • Best fit: story-heavy videos where structure and consistency matter.
  • Main risk: output quality can drift across longer scenes.
  • Workflow need: review, regenerate, edit, and check platform suitability before publishing.

Refund, terms, and buyer protection

Magiclight's terms include a clear caution for paid buyers: paid features may require fees, and all fees are non-refundable unless the terms specifically say otherwise. That means the buyer should not treat a paid plan as a risk-free trial unless a checkout-specific refund promise appears.

The practical next step is to test free, confirm the annual total, check the billing cycle, and start with the smallest plan that can produce a real sample. If the workflow is already useful after a complete sample, upgrading becomes easier to justify.

  • Read the terms before paying.
  • Confirm whether the plan is billed monthly or annually.
  • Check whether the current promotional price changes at renewal.
  • Avoid buying a high tier before testing your real content format.

Relevant alternatives to compare

Magiclight should be compared with other AI video and animation tools based on workflow, not just output style. Runway, Pika, Kling, Luma, and Hailuo are stronger references for short generative video clips. InVideo AI, Fliki, and Pictory are more relevant when the buyer wants script-to-video, voiceover, captions, and social-ready editing. DeeVid AI and similar tools are useful comparisons when the buyer wants template-driven video generation or video-to-video workflows.

Magiclight's edge is the long-form story angle. If that is not your use case, a shorter video model or a more conventional AI video editor may be easier to control.

  • Compare Runway or Pika for short cinematic generation.
  • Compare InVideo AI or Fliki for script-to-video publishing workflows.
  • Compare Kling, Luma, or Hailuo if raw video model quality matters most.
  • Compare DeeVid AI if you want broader video-to-video or template-style generation.
